Output 505593cd8d71d71c8e37de94eae41f805306ed878e2f3f36083e8c15f218b982:0

value
415426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abf7e4dd792f3317158cb47fd992870fd1da9056 OP_EQUAL
address
3HNJSKkf4QCouQZSZoutV6bdCcrdQL9qmA
transaction
505593cd8d71d71c8e37de94eae41f805306ed878e2f3f36083e8c15f218b982
spent
true